About This Item
Houston, Texas: Stagecoach Press, 1961. First edition. Hardcover. Near Fine/Near Fine. First edition, limited to 300 copies signed by Jack D. Rittenhouse, the book's designer and printer. From the library of noted collector Irving W. Robbins, Jr., with his printed bookplate to the front pastedown. Original brown cloth binding, with gilt titles. The dust jacket is lightly rubbed; otherwise a near fine copy.
